Jet Airways will commence its daily services from Mumbai to San Francisco via Shanghai, effective 14 June, making it the first Indian carrier to operate daily non-stop flights to Shanghai from Mumbai and onward to San Francisco. Hong Kong Air Cargo Terminals Limited (Hactl) reports higher totals for April at225,660 tonnes, a 6.3 per cent increase on last year. Throughput for January-April was840,193 tonnes, up 6.5 per cent year-on-year.Meanwhile, the operator continues to monitor what it describes as an uncertain future: “While the April figures and tonnages so far are quite reassuring, we keep staying alert to any market changes amid an uncertain industry outlook,” said Lilian Chan, Hactl general manager, marketing and customer service.
